Parasitic Protozoa. G Abs Jcur : Rev ZIbur - Biol., No 12, 1958, No 52969 Author :Markaryan, A. I. Inst :AS ArmSSR Title :Morphology of Cysts of Human Lamblia. orig Pub :izv. xi ArmSSR. Biol. i s.-kh. n.~ 1957, 10, No. 8, 79-85 Abstract :In experiments on humans) there ure encountered 2-, 4-, 1')- and 8-nucleus cysts od Lamblia intestinalis, of which the second is the mature form. The appearance of 6- and 8-nu- cleus cysts evidently is related to changes in the physico- chemical character of the intestina3 environira-ant. Abs Jour: Ref Zbur-Biol., 110 5, 1958, 20267. M Author G.K. GrIgory-an, G.O. MelkwiWan, Inst Not given. Title The Variety Testing of Corn in Armenia. (0 eortoispytaniya kukuruzy v usloviyakh ArmenJI). Orig Pub: Izv. AN Arm SSR, biol. i 5--kh. n., 1956, 9, No 10, 53-65. Abstract: Resulting frm corn-variety testing (1956) in various zones of the Armenian SSR, greater productivity during the milky-waxy ripeness stage was witnessed in the Shirakskaya plain, Loriyokaya steppe and Sevan basin in the post-ripening Krug-Grozneaskiy vexi*ty, and in the north eastern part or the repubLic, in the Sterling and VIR-42 hybrid post-ripening varieties. The VIR-42 hybrid distinguished itself in grain 3rield in aU of Card 1/3 USSR/MdtiVated Plants -Grains - Abs jour: Ref zhur-Biol., No 5, 1958, 20267. these zones. less productive were the emrly ripening varieties, the North Dakotan, Gruahevskaya# and nmr- kovskaya 23. Positive results were obtained in the Ararat Plain by the harvest sowing of cora in the stubble fielft right after reaping the grains at the end of June. By this harvest sowing of corn, xdllW- waxy ripeness was obtained here in the third ten day period of september, and full ripeness in the second ten day period of October, that is to say before the first autum front. In a test made by the Armnian Scientific Research Institute, for Technical Crops, the harvest sowing of Krasnodarskiy 1/49 variety corn in the milky-vwq ripeness stage yielded 100-105 centners per hectare of cobs (with the husks) and 340-350 centmers m Card 2/3 USSR/Cativated Plants. Grains. Abs Jour: ]Ref Zhur-Biol., No 5, 1958, 2D267- m per hect-are of green stuff. At full riyeness the yield of cobs In their husks with the rreen stuff amounted to 58-65 centners per hectare, and the stalks with lenves to 22j- 235 centners per hectare. Card : 3/3 40 1 USSR / Farm Animals. General Problems. Abs Jour : Ref Zhur - Biologiya, No 2, 1959, No. 7258 Author : Pavlov, Ye. F.; Inst : Armenian Scientific Rcsoarch Institute of Animal Husbandry and VotGrinary Sciences Title t Comparative Data on the Fat Distribution in the Various Portions of Milk at Simultancous Milking in Domestic Artiodactyla Orig Pub Tr. Am. n.-i. in-ta zhivotnovodstva I votori- naril, 1957, 2, 165-112 Abstract The morphology of the mammary gland and the content of fat in milk portions obtained suc- cessIvely at simultaneous milkings of cows, female buffaloes, goats and sheep were stu- died, The cisterns of the udder and of tents Card 1/3 USSR / Farra Animals. General Problems. Abs Jour Ref Zhur - Biologiye, No 2, 1959, No. 7258 were largest In cows and goats, smallest in sheep; milk ducts in cows were more numerous and larger than in femala buffaloes; their number and size vary groatly ir goats and sheep. The contents of fats worc smallest in the first portion of milk, largest In the last portion; this difforonce roachos in cows 7.37 percent, in female buffaloes 6.44, in sheep 4.05, in goats 3.56 percent. The diffcrenco of the milk's fat content may be explained by the fact that there exist 2 phases of Its secretion: in the first, milk is socrotod which is compnrativoly stable in composition; in the second, an Increased quantity of individual milk components which Card 213 USSR / Farm Aniruals. Ye. ------- J-*"' T=: A Colorimetric Investigation of the Spiral GALM M 101 PERIODICAL: Soobahch. Byurakansk. observ., 1958, No. 24, pp. 3-18 (Armen. summm) TMIT: The entire spiral galaxy M 101 was photometrically investigated in photographic and visual light. Observations were carried out with a 21"-21" Schmidt-type telescope. The results show that this galaxy becomes noticeably color indices from +Om bluer with an increasing distance from the center, .9 at the nucleus attaining the value of -+0T3 at periphery. This phenomenon is due to the effect of spiral arms and a continuous background which also becomes bluer with increasing distance from the center. The integrated photographit magnitude of the galaxy, determined by photographic summing of luminosities, amounts to 82.5. The total luminosity of spiral arms in photographio and visual light amounts respectively to 1/4 and 1/7 of the galaxy integrated brightness, Card 1/2 S/035/59/000/003/013/039 A001/AO01 A Colorimetric investigation of the SpirAl OAlAXY M 101 The integrated color index of the gala-V is equal to +07'5 and the color Index of the nucleus to +OM95. The proper color of the spiral arms is almost constant, the color index varies along the arms in the range from -OTI to -+OTI. This galwW has a rather bright continuous background, in which white stars partici- pate, and this leads to the conclusion that an Intermediate type of stellar population exists in it. The number of blue and white stars in this galaxy is estimated to be of the order of 107. Author's summary, Translator's note: This is the full translation of the original Russian abstract. OXA 0 1.0 .5 v Jg 0 v lee; I'D fie -t 41:1i 03 tim '140 '0 0 0 M 33 t 0. fa i 1 Still . 10::~ S/335/62/000/302/0;~i _~' A001/A101 AUTHOR: TITLE: Determination of the nature of stellar system populations from partial luminosities PERIODICAL: Referativnyy zhurnal, Astronamiya i Geodeziya, no. 2, 1962, 39-4c), abstract 2A346 ("Soobshch. Byurakansk. observ.", 1960, no. 28, 51-74, Armenian summary) TEXT: The distribution of summary luminosities of stars of different classes can be determined from the results of multi-color photometry of integratai radiation of a system. The author derives the equation: 10 -o.4 us L = 10-o.4 u )7. .s s V/ for section U of six-color photometry, as well as 5 correspbnding equations for sections: V, B, G, R and I. Here U is color of the system obtained from obser- vations, U is the known color of stars of class s, L is an unknown magnitude s S Card 1/3 S/035/62/000/002/011/0552 Determination of the nature ... AGOl/A101 characterizing relative lumino3ity of all stars of class s; knowing trie lattvr one can determine the values of suimmary luminosities of stars of the given class in fractions of luminosity of the whole system in each of the spectrum sections considered. Having 6 equations of the mentioned type, L. values can be deter- mined for no more than 6 star classes. Using the data of J. Strebbins and A. F. Whitford's six-color photometry, the author determined by this method partial luminosities of globular clusters M2, M13, M15, and M92. Integrated luminosities are presented in the form of sums of partial luminosities of stars of classes b, AO, dF2, dGO, gGl and gK3, where b denotes blue stars forming tile horizontal branch of the diagram beyond the gap. Allowance has been made for interstellar absorption. It was found that the pattern of distribution of partia- luminosities varies strongly while passing from one spectrum section to another; the main role in radiation of 61obular clusters is played by yellow stars whose summary luminosity varies within from 40 to 60% of the total radiation. A formula has been derived making it possible to determine approximately lumirlo- sity fundtion on the basis of relative partial luminosities and absolute magni- tudes of the system as a whole and its constituent stars in any spectrum section. The calculated luminosity function for M92 agrees well with the observed one. Stebbins!and Whitford's data are used for determining partial luminosities Card 2/3 Determination of the naturQ in the galaxies: M 32, 111 31 (nucleus) and in central parts of the spira: galaxies: M 33, M 51, M 101. L-iterstellar absorption is taken into accour.. The results are presented. The 3onclusion is drawn that tne major part c,f radiation from M 32 and the nucleuso of M31 in the long wavelength portion o:' spectrum, up to green light, is due to red stars, and in the short waveiengti.~ portion - to yellow stars. In Sc-type galaxies more than a half of inteZraled radiation in yellow light is yielded by yellow stars,. a fifth by red gizan*ts and approximately the same by white-blue stars. In violet light blue and wrilte stars produce more than a third of luminosity of So galaxies. There are 15 references. B.
